Core i9-14900K vs Xeon w9-3495X specs and performance

In our benchmarks, the Core i9-14900K beats the Xeon w9-3495X in overall performance. Furthermore, our gaming benchmark shows that it also outperforms the Xeon w9-3495X in all gaming tests too.

With info from our database, we find that the Xeon w9-3495X has significantly more cores with 56 cores whereas the Core i9-14900K has 24 cores. It also has more threads than the Core i9-14900K. These CPUs have different clock speeds. Indeed, the Core i9-14900K has a significantly higher clock speed compared to the Xeon w9-3495X. The cache sizes of these CPUs are different. Indeed, the Xeon w9-3495X has significantly more L2 cache than the Core i9-14900K. The Xeon w9-3495X also has significantly more L3 cache.

The more cores a CPU has, the better the overall performance will be in parallel workloads such as multitasking. Many CPUs have more threads than cores, this means that each physical core is split into multiple logical cores, making them more efficient. Indeed, the Core i9-14900K has more threads than cores.
